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
42405538 3808854 901
414163464 4279092311 2638447
414163464 4279092311 2638447
13733271381 658697068 95889 546
All about undefined
Interested in learning more?
414163464 4279092311 2638447
13733271381 658697068 95889 546
See more
55837118 195080 04530
241568984 3792186 4557 332
See more
393649 6484950 5314482
355510 576251 358285156
See more